What does it say about American politics when a famous 1970s cult leader publishes a Washington newspaper, dresses up in the U.S. Senate offices like King George III, and no one in D.C. seems to care? One night in 2004, at one of Washington’s most outrageous dinner parties, members of Congress bought a shining crown and robes to a billionaire mystery man who calls himself the True Father: the Reverend Moon, sushi mogul, conservative philanthropist, and publisher of the right-wing Washington Times. After Salon.com journalist John Gorenfeld broke the story of Moon’s coronation, the New York Times compared the scandal to an act of the Roman emperor Caligula.
Now, in a witty work of investigative journalism, Gorenfeld explores the rest of the saga--the fascinating, absurd and politically-embarrassing story of U.S. politicians who jet-set with Moon. A cultural icon of the 1970s, Moon was once associated with mass weddings and parents who hired deprogrammers to seize their children from him. But as Gorenfeld discovers in telling the stories of people caught up in his world, Moon has long been the best-kept secret of the Right--despite naming himself Messiah and making megalomaniacal speeches better suited to Marvel Comics than Politico. Join the author on an arresting journey into 40 years of political decline, told through the saga of Moon and his shameless relationships with an all-star cast of GOP celebrities, ranging from Richard Nixon to George H.W. Bush, and from Jerry Falwell to Pat Boone.

John Gorenfeld has written for the Guardian, Salon.com, the American Prospect, Radar, National Public Radio, and Mother Jones about everything from fugitive dot.com criminals to North Korean monster movies. A former newspaper crime reporter, he made international headlines when he exposed the Capitol Hill party for Moon. “Pray for our detractors,” the head of Moon’s American church has said, “especially John Gorenfeld.”
